TITLE: The New Zealand Attitudes and Values Study Supporting Information for Research Collaboration NZAVS 2011 Time 3 Data This is the base syntax file for importing and analyzing anonymized longitudinal data from the 2011 (Time 3) New Zealand Attitudes and Values Study (NZAVS) in Mplus. This is designed to complement the SPSS Base Dataset containing the same variables. The NZAVS data dictionary, survey keys, geographic data dictionary, scoring keys, copies of all questionnaires, sampling procedures, weighting information, and various other technical appendices are available on the website.
